(Baonghean.vn) - Before the match in round 7 between the home team Song Lam Nghe An (SLNA) and the neighbor Hong Linh Ha Tinh (HLHT), many people call it the "Nghe derby", coach Huy Hoang only hopes that his team "gets points", perhaps he hopes for at least a draw, but does not dream of a victory with 3 points in hand.

The reason he did not say anything is that in recent confrontation history, SLNA has not won any match, most recently in V-League 2021, the home team lost 0-2. Meanwhile, HLHT is on a high with 2 consecutive wins in V-League 1-2022, so Huy Hoang, despite his determination, does not dare to "dream" of winning or erasing the previous streak of draws and losses against this team that knows each other too well.

In the match, SLNA continued to be without foreign midfielder Ojong Mark, defender Dinh Hoang was suspended so Xuan Tien was still able to enter the field from the start, alongside his teammate from the U17, U19 and U23 Vietnam era, defender Van Cuong. Putting two U19 players in a V-League match, even in a derby, was a risky move but it seemed Huy Hoang had no other choice.

Sy Hoang assisted Oseni to score the only goal in the 16th minute and this was the second goal in the V-League that this foreign player scored for SLNA. Photo courtesy of Chung Nguyen

Meanwhile, HLHT's side is missing captain midfielder Thanh Trung, but the away team has coach Thanh Cong, midfielder Xuan Toan, not to mention Phi Son's injury, midfielder Van Cong... who is a former SLNA player, born and raised in Nghe An, so it is easy to read all the lessons, strengths, and weaknesses of both teachers and students. Not only that, in training or friendly tournaments, the two neighboring teams are often each other's "blue team", so familiarity is very obvious. Not to mention that for a late-born team like HLHT, the desire to reach new heights is always burning in every player. Playing well and playing well against a team with a rich tradition like SLNA is what any team wants, including HLHT.

Because they understood each other so well, the fact that the two teams played fiercely and fiercely was a prominent fact in the 90 minutes of play. HLHT's wing attacks were quite sharp, especially on the left with Quach Tan when this player repeatedly broke down close to the sideline to cross the ball inside, always being guarded by Ngoc Hai and his teammates at the highest level to neutralize the attacks from the second line. HLHT was also quite excellent with set pieces. Unfortunately, center back Van Nam had at least 2 dangerous headers but both failed to get past the control of goalkeeper Van Hoang on the home team.

Overall, throughout the match, SLNA's midfield was considered to be more energetic, cohesive, and better at distributing cards than the away team's midfield. Xuan Tien started for the second time, still playing for no more than 65 minutes, but showed composure and integrated well with his seniors Van Duc and Xuan Manh. Van Cuong and Sy Hoang took on heavy duties on the wings and their youthful enthusiasm helped these "wings" fly high and complete their tasks well, especially Sy Hoang with his assist to help Oseni score the only goal in the 16th minute, and this was the second goal in the V-League that this foreign player scored for SLNA.

In the last two matches, young defender Sy Hoang scored 1 goal and 1 assist, which is a commendable achievement, after a long time of training with U23 Vietnam but was not named in the team for SEA Games 32. Besides, it should also be said that a few awkward moments of young player Van Cuong in his first start are completely understandable and shareable.

Over time, the pair Xuan Tien and Van Cuong - the youngest starting players of SLNA - will gradually improve and catch up with other pillars. They are the biggest hope of Nghe An football at this time.

Also in this tense and exciting match, if he had been luckier, Oseni could have scored a double if his close-range shot in the middle of the second half had been more accurate and dangerous. Van Duc also had 2 chances to score a "super product" but unfortunately his luck had not come. Goalkeeper Van Hoang had a very commendable match when he always controlled the penalty area, entering and exiting to handle the ball accurately and neatly...

The away team must still be regretful after the match when Quach Tan or Van Nam missed many good opportunities. SLNA's defense did not concede a goal in the last 2 home matches, but it cannot be said that everything was really perfect. Just in the first few minutes of the first half of the above match, the 2 central defenders Van Khanh and Ba Sang received yellow cards, not only affecting that match but also affecting the future if they continue to receive more cards. Surely SLNA's defensive stability will be broken when the defenders commit many fouls and if the referee is heavy-handed, it is impossible to predict what the consequences will be in the upcoming away matches?
